Just like home, this 1886 cottage has been transformed into a peaceful getaway for a family or small group
of friends. Available by the night, weekend, week or month. The house has 2 bedrooms, one with a queen
bed and one with an antique double, a loft with 3 twins, 1 1/2 bathrooms as well as an awesome outdoor
shower, a bright and cheery eat in kitchen, a cozy dining room, a living room with comfy seating, remote controled gas fireplace,
a flat screen HD TV & a DVD. There is a large deck (10x16)off the kitchen complete
with a domed screen room,as well as a deck off the downstairs bedroom. The home sleeps up to nine guests. There is also a
TV in the upstairs bedroom and a TV in the kichen. For the flame starters we offer you a firepit with lots of wood
and seating. It's always nice to have a little fire while watching all the stars. Well mannered Dogs are welcomed.
The yard is fenced and there is a doggy door in the kitchen. The home was built by Joshua James in
1886 as part of the James Farm wildlife preserve. The surrounding 100 acres offers plenty of trails for
just cruising or walking your doggy, with awesome birdwatching. Most of the paths( so beautiful in the snow !!!) lead
to a beautiful sandy beach with a "no wave" bay for swimming, claming or just watching the sunsets. The property
is 2 miles by road from the beach but when its still outside you can hear the ocean. This home offers the beach without
the hustle and bustle of the summer beach scene and the property is very private. The center for the inland
bays manages the preserve and has provided nice trails and observation platforms for viewing wildlife and bird watching, so
bring those binoculars. This home is not like any other place at the beach !!!! It is a perfect romantic getaway. Each room
